Linus Torvalds wrote:

See? Two *totally* different cases. They have *nothing* in common. Not the call sequence, not the logic, not *anything*.

Except that both methods cannot rely upon hot-pluggable devices
still being present on resume/restore.  It is exceptionally common
to unplug all USB/firewire cables, mouse, keyboard, docking cables etc..
after a machine is in S2R state.
